Mark your calendars: the East-West Asheville Art Walk is back! This is an iterative neighborhood event organized by Lamplight AVL that welcomes art, music, performance, and community into the streets of East-West Asheville. At the summer walk 16 neighborhood businesses will host free arts-centered events, inviting the public to stroll between locations and experience the creative energy of the district.

Current Resident: Keagan Wheat
Learn MoreJune 11th-June 30th
Our current artist in residence, Keagan Wheat, will work on a full-length poetry collection and engage the community in writing poetry and crafting chaplets. Aliah Lavonne Jahan-Tigh and he will host a creative writing workshop and bookmaking workshop for the Asheville community.

Upcoming Resident: Zoie Reamer
Learn MoreJuly 2nd-July 16th
During her time at the residency, Zoie will be working on oil paintings with corresponding projections, hand dyed soft sculpture, painted lamp pendants, as well as interactive sound installation.
Zoie will bookend her residency with an opening and closing event featuring music live music in an immersive environment

nonprofit for the arts
Lamplight AVL hosts residency programs that provide artists of all genres with space, time, and resources, so they can create innovative work to share with our community.
